Flood damage restoration services involve the process of cleaning up and repairing properties that have been affected by flooding or water intrusion. When a home or business experiences a flood, standing water can seep into floors, walls, and other structural elements, leading to significant damage if not addressed promptly. Professional restoration experts use specialized equipment and techniques to remove excess water, dry out affected areas, and prevent further deterioration. This process also includes cleaning and sanitizing surfaces to eliminate mold, bacteria, and unpleasant odors that often accompany floodwaters.
These services help solve common problems associated with flooding, such as structural damage, mold growth, and compromised indoor air quality. Water intrusion can weaken building materials, cause paint and drywall to warp, and lead to persistent musty smells. Without proper cleanup and drying, these issues can worsen over time, resulting in costly repairs and health risks. Flood damage restoration aims to restore the property to a safe and livable condition by addressing both visible damage and hidden issues like moisture trapped within walls or flooring.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mckinney,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or flood damage repairs in McKinney often range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as drying and minor drywall fixes, fall within this middle range.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um unless additional repairs are needed.
Moderate Damage Restoration - More extensive flood damage involving multiple rooms or significant water extraction can c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common in cases with widespread water intrusion but limited structural repairs.
Major Restoration Projects - Larger, more complex flood damage restoration, including foundation repairs or extensive drywall and flooring replacement, can reach $4,000 to $8,000.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ve significant water exposure or structural concerns.
Full Replacement - In severe cases where structural elements or entire systems are compromised, costs can exceed $10,000, with some large-scale projects reaching $20,000 or more. These are less common and usually involve extensive reconstruction efforts handled by specialized local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the first steps after flood damage occurs? Local contractors typically assess the affected areas, remove standing water, and begin the drying process to prevent further damage.
How do service providers handle water extraction? Professionals use specialized equipment to efficiently remove water from floors, carpets, and building structures to minimize damage.
What methods are used to dry out a flooded property? Local pros employ indust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to thoroughly dry out the space and reduce moisture levels.
Can mold growth be prevented after flooding? Yes, by promptly removing water and thoroughly drying the area, contractors help reduce the risk of mold developing.
What types of restoration services do local contractors offer? They typically provide water removal, drying, mold remediation, and structural repairs to restore properties after flood damage.
